Association of CXCR6 with COVID-19 severity: Delineating the host genetic factors in transcriptomic regulation.

Yulin Dai | Junke Wang | Hyun-Hwan Jeong | Wenhao Chen | Peilin Jia | Zhongming Zhao
bioRxiv : the preprint server for biology | 2021

The coronavirus disease 2019 (COVID-19) is an infectious disease that mainly affects the host respiratory system with ∼80% asymptomatic or mild cases and ∼5% severe cases. Recent genome-wide association studies (GWAS) have identified several genetic loci associated with the severe COVID-19 symptoms. Delineating the genetic variants and genes is important for better understanding its biological mechanisms.

Bioconductor (tool)

RRID:SCR_006442

Software repository for R packages related to analysis and comprehension of high throughput genomic data. Uses separate set of commands for installation of packages. Software project based on R programming language that provides tools for analysis and comprehension of high throughput genomic data.
